The TS931AID is a high-performance, low-power operational amplifier (op-amp) offered by STMicroelectronics, one of the industry's leading semiconductor manufacturers. This op-amp is designed to meet a broad range of applications, making it a versatile choice for designers and engineers looking to optimize their analog circuits for power efficiency and performance.
Key Features
- Low Power Consumption: The TS931AID is optimized for low-voltage operations, ensuring minimal power draw without sacrificing performance. This makes it ideal for battery-operated devices and other applications where power efficiency is paramount.
- High Output Drive: Despite its low power consumption, the TS931AID can drive large capacitive loads with ease, making it suitable for a wide range of signal processing tasks.
- Stable Performance: With excellent stability over a wide temperature range, the TS931AID maintains its performance across various operating conditions, ensuring reliability in critical applications.
- Rail-to-Rail Output: The op-amp provides a rail-to-rail output swing, which maximizes the dynamic range when operating from low supply voltages. This feature is particularly beneficial in single-supply operations and portable electronics.

Technical Specifications
The TS931AID operates within a supply voltage range of 2.7V to 5.5V, making it compatible with most low-voltage systems. It features a typical input offset voltage of just 1mV and a low input bias current. The high gain bandwidth product and low noise characteristics make it suitable for high-fidelity audio applications and precision analog processing tasks.
